=== Proposed New Functionality (developed by Kineo for Totara LMS Mobile)===
The following is a list of new features being developed for Totara Mobile which we propose be added to Moodle Mobile core.
Specification and design is currently ongoing and more detail will be added as this progresses.  The current version of the functional spec can be found here [https://github.com/totara/Totara_Lite-Docs/blob/master/Moodle%20Mobile%20Enhancements.pdf?raw=true] and a forum discussion is here [https://moodle.org/mod/forum/discuss.php?d=232680].
A forum thread to discuss this functionality has been set up here: https://moodle.org/mod/forum/discuss.php?d=232680
* Ability to enrol into courses (Where self-enrolment is enabled)
* Ability to view HTML labels (Not necessarily in situ - perhaps in a pop-op or slide-over when an icon is clicked): This is coming in 1.3 https://tracker.moodle.org/browse/MOBILE-258
* Ability to launch SCORM activities (Administrators will be able to specify if SCORM activities are suitable for smartphone/tablet/both in the 'desktop' site. These activities will then be launch-able in the mobile app)
* Ability to support regular SCORM tracking
* Ability to view page resources (The app won't be responsible for adapting these to fit mobile device screens)
* Ability to support the feedback module
* Ability to toggle 'self completion' for relevant activities
* Ability to warn users automatically when a connection has been lost
* Ability to brand the web app
* Unit-tests (Unit-tests will be added and parts of the app will be re-factored slightly to facilitate this. See ticket 427 for full details https://tracker.moodle.org/browse/MOBILE-427)

Major areas of development

  • Support for SSO authentication methods (CAS, Shibboleth, etc...)
  • Upload any type file to your Moodle private area using the app
  • View your grades in activities
  • View forums
  • Assignment viewing and grading
  • Firefox OS version of the application
  • Improved navigation
